Transaction 1d366a603a7943bf77c1782ca894db2fa252f06bf344f17ba79e72da966699fa
1 Input
1 Output
-
1d366a603a7943bf77c1782ca894db2fa252f06bf344f17ba79e72da966699fa:0
- value
- 8950000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4db126cb42ea01f0af7b38ebcbf46063222ce8de OP_EQUALVERIFY OP_CHECKSIG
- address
- 185oFUb7uy9n2KyqGLn4Uciav1KuVnEfQ8